Ephesians 5:10
Verse 10 of 33. The 5th of 6 chapters in Ephesians, in The Letters of Paul.
6Let no one deceive you with empty words, for because of these things the wrath of God comes on the children of disobedience.
7Therefore don’t be partakers with them.
8For you were once darkness, but are now light in the Lord. Walk as children of light,
9for the fruit of the Spirit is in all goodness and righteousness and truth,
10proving what is well pleasing to the Lord.
11Have no fellowship with the unfruitful deeds of darkness, but rather even reprove them.
12For it is a shame even to speak of the things which are done by them in secret.
13But all things, when they are reproved, are revealed by the light, for everything that reveals is light.
14Therefore he says, “Awake, you who sleep, and arise from the dead, and Christ will shine on you.”
